DigInfo TV – www.diginfo.tv Related Links – www.sony.jp – www.sony.jp This is an uncut video demonstration of the Sony Rolly. The latest Sony music player, the Rolly, will be released in Japan on the 29th of September. A more in depth video with an interview and detailed explanation can be seen here: www.diginfo.tv
